Mediation
A conflict resolution technique involving a neutral third party who helps disputing parties reach a voluntary agreement.
Binding Ruling
A final and enforceable decision given by a legal authority, which all involved parties must adhere to.
Contract
A legally enforceable pact made between two or more entities, binding them in agreement.
Punitive Damages
Compensation awarded in a lawsuit that exceeds simple restitution and is intended to punish the defendant for wrongdoing and deter future similar acts.
